Output eaf2bdfec1ad86a975de22d0ce7ba2c54c5ed18aac560f71828e701fea40e1fc:1

value
25568812
script pubkey
OP_0 OP_PUSHBYTES_20 eb86f3497980512ee18dc324241e31292621c3ab
address
bc1qawr0xjtespgjacvdcvjzg8339ynzrsate6r4uq
transaction
eaf2bdfec1ad86a975de22d0ce7ba2c54c5ed18aac560f71828e701fea40e1fc
confirmations
153655
spent
true